A diploma in engineering is a three-year technical programme that teaches applied skills across engineering disciplines. Most students join after Class 10, though some enter after Class 12 as well.
It prepares you for entry-level roles in manufacturing, construction, electrical and mechanical industries. It also opens the door to further study through lateral entry into B.Tech.

The diploma vs degree in engineering debate often comes up among students after school. A diploma focuses more on practical applications and technical know-how, while a degree emphasises theoretical understanding and research.
Both have strong career outcomes, but diploma holders often gain industry experience earlier, making them valuable for operational and technical roles.

| Aspect | Diploma in Engineering | B.Tech Degree in Engineering |
|---|---|---|
| Duration | 3 Years | 4 Years |
| Fees | Generally lower at government polytechnics | Higher, especially at private institutions |
| Career Entry | Faster, hands-on roles right after graduation | Slightly later, broader managerial scope |
| Higher Studies | Lateral entry into B.Tech (2nd Year) | Direct route to M.Tech, MBA or MS Abroad |
A diploma course generally spans three years and is divided into six semesters. The diploma in engineering curriculum includes core technical subjects, workshop training, and project work.
Unlike traditional engineering degrees, it allows students to specialise in fields like civil, electrical, mechanical, or computer engineering right from the beginning of their studies.
An engineering diploma career offers real advantages: early industry exposure, lower costs, and strong placement support. Employers often prefer diploma holders for hands-on technical roles, since they start work-ready from day one.
Diploma holders can also take the lateral entry route into the second year of B.Tech, skipping the first-year basics. That gives them a real pathway for both career and academic progression.
Students can choose from a wide range of diploma engineering streams, including Civil, Mechanical, Electrical, Computer, Automobile and Chemical Engineering. Each of these aligns with industries seeing strong demand and fast technological change across India and abroad.
The career after a diploma in engineering is promising. Graduates find roles in public sector undertakings, private industries and government departments, alongside growing entrepreneurship and self-employment options.

New fields like electric vehicles, renewable energy, robotics, AI-enabled manufacturing and smart infrastructure are creating fresh roles. These sectors need technical professionals who can operate advanced equipment and software.
Diploma holders who keep upgrading their skills tend to benefit most from these growth-oriented industries.
Many diploma holders move into self-employment, starting small enterprises in repair, fabrication, design, automation or technical consulting. Government schemes supporting MSMEs and startups make this path easier, offering independence and a steady, long-term income.
The salary after an engineering diploma depends on the field, skills, and experience. Entry-level pay typically ranges between ₹2.5 and ₹4 lakh annually, rising rapidly with expertise.
Diploma engineers in electrical automation, software testing or EV manufacturing often see the quickest salary growth. Specialised skills and certifications help professionals move up faster than the average diploma holder.

Key skills for a successful engineering diploma career include analytical thinking, project management, technical drawing and problem-solving. Proficiency in tools like AutoCAD, MATLAB, SolidWorks and PLC programming adds real value for employers.
Strong communication and teamwork matter too, especially for diploma holders aiming for leadership roles in technical teams.

Government roles for diploma holders include PSU jobs, Indian Railways, SSC JE recruitment and State Electricity Boards. These are valued for stability and pension benefits. Exam details are published through the SSC JE and government recruitment exams.
Private sector roles span manufacturing, IT and construction, often with faster growth and higher starting pay. Many diploma engineers start in the private industry for experience, then move to government roles for long-term security.
Diploma engineering demand varies by region, with Gujarat, Maharashtra, Tamil Nadu, Karnataka and the NCR leading in industrial employment. Gujarat’s manufacturing and chemical sector alone offers strong roles in production, maintenance and project supervision. Karnataka and the NCR add fresh IT-linked technical demand on top of that.
Online platforms now offer focused courses after a diploma in areas like AutoCAD, PLC programming, robotics and Industry 4.0. These certifications add real value, helping professionals move into higher-paying technical or managerial roles.
